Understanding What Makes Good Firewood

The quality of firewood depends on several factors, including wood type, seasoning time, density, and moisture content. Hardwoods such as oak, ash, and beech generally burn longer and produce more heat compared to softwoods like pine or fir. However, even the best type of wood becomes inefficient if it is not properly dried. Seasoned firewood is wood that has been allowed to dry for several months, reducing its moisture content to an optimal level. Freshly cut wood contains a high amount of water, making it difficult to burn and producing more smoke than heat. A professional firewood supplier ensures that wood is properly seasoned before delivery, which significantly improves burning performance and reduces maintenance issues in heating systems. Moisture content is one of the most important indicators of firewood quality, and ideally firewood should have less than 20% moisture content for efficient burning. Higher moisture levels lead to wasted energy because a large portion of heat is used to evaporate water instead of warming the space.

Types of Firewood and Their Uses

Different types of firewood serve different purposes depending on burning requirements and availability. Hardwoods are preferred for long-lasting heat, while softwoods are often used for quick ignition and kindling. Hardwoods such as oak and maple burn slowly and produce steady heat, making them ideal for indoor heating systems. Softwoods like pine ignite quickly and are useful for starting fires but burn faster and produce more smoke. A knowledgeable firewood supplier helps customers choose the right mix of hardwood and softwood depending on usage needs, ensuring efficient burning and reduced fuel waste.

Importance of Proper Seasoning and Drying

Seasoning is one of the most critical steps in firewood preparation. Freshly cut wood contains a high amount of moisture, which makes it inefficient and difficult to burn. Proper drying allows moisture to evaporate naturally over time, improving combustion efficiency. Well-seasoned wood produces a cleaner flame, less smoke, and higher heat output. It also reduces creosote buildup inside chimneys, which is a common cause of chimney fires. A professional firewood supplier ensures that all wood is adequately seasoned before it reaches the customer, reducing risks and improving performance. Drying time can vary depending on wood type and climate conditions, but it generally takes six months to a year for optimal seasoning.

Storage and Handling of Firewood

Proper storage is essential to maintain firewood quality after purchase. Even well-seasoned wood can absorb moisture if not stored correctly. Firewood should be kept off the ground to prevent contact with soil moisture and placed in a dry, ventilated area. Covering the top of the wood stack while leaving the sides open helps protect it from rain while still allowing airflow. Poor storage conditions can lead to mold growth, insect infestation, and reduced burning efficiency. A responsible firewood supplier often provides storage guidelines or even pre-dried firewood to ensure customers get the best performance from their purchase.

Common Problems with Low-Quality Firewood

Using poor-quality firewood can lead to several problems that affect both efficiency and safety. Wet or unseasoned wood produces excessive smoke, which can irritate the respiratory system and create indoor air quality issues. It also leads to inefficient burning, meaning more wood is required to produce the same amount of heat. Additionally, high moisture content causes more creosote buildup in chimneys, increasing fire risks. Working with a trusted firewood supplier helps avoid these issues by ensuring that only properly processed wood is delivered for use.

Safety Considerations When Using Firewood

Safety is an important aspect of firewood use. Improperly dried wood increases the risk of chimney fires due to creosote buildup. Proper ventilation is essential when using indoor fireplaces or stoves. Regular chimney cleaning and inspection help maintain safe operation. Using properly seasoned wood from a reliable firewood supplier significantly reduces safety risks and improves combustion quality while also preventing pest infestations caused by poor storage conditions.
